In pursuing these researches so successfully begun by Dr. Young,
M. Fresnel had the good fortune to explain all the phenomena of
inflection by means of the undulatory doctrine combined with the
principle of interference. In place of transmitting the light through
a small aperture, he caused it to diverge from the focus of a deep
convex lens, and instead of receiving the shadow and its fringes upon
a smooth white surface, as was done by Newton, he viewed them directly
with his eye through a lens placed behind the shadow; and by means
of a microscope he was able to measure the dimensions of the fringes
with the greatest exactness. By this mode of observation he made the
remarkable discovery, that the inflection of the light _depended on
the distance of the inflecting body from the aperture or from the
focus of divergence_;[31] the fringes being observed to dilate as
the body approached that focus, and to contract as it receded from
it, their relative distances from each other, and from the margin of
the shadow continuing invariable. In attempting to account for the
formation of the exterior fringes, M. Fresnel found it necessary to
reject the supposition of Dr. Young, that they were owing to light
reflected from the edge of the body. He not only ascertained that the
real place of the fringe was the 17/100th of a millimetre different
from what it should be on that supposition, but he found that the
fringes preserved the same intensity of light, whether the inflecting
body had a round or a sharp edge, and even when the edge was such
as not to afford sufficient light for their production. From this
difficulty the undulatory theory speedily released him, and he was led
by its indications to consider the exterior fringes, as produced by an
infinite number of elementary waves of light emanating from a primitive
wave when partly interrupted by an opaque body.
The various phenomena of inflection, which had so long resisted every
effort to generalize them, having thus received so beautiful and
satisfactory an explanation from the undulatory doctrine, they must
of course be regarded as affording to that doctrine the most powerful
support, while the Newtonian hypothesis of the materiality of light is
proportionally thrown into the shade. It is impossible, indeed, even
for national partiality to consider the views of Newton as furnishing
any explanation of the facts discovered by Fresnel; and, as no attempt
has been made by the small though able phalanx of his disciples to
stay the decision with which, on this count at least, the doctrine
of emission has been threatened, we shall venture to suggest some
principles by which the refractory phenomena may perhaps be yet brought
within the pale of the Newtonian theory.
